Summary:
Under the general supervision of the Clinic Administrator or Physician and according to established procedures provides care to patients and families. Responsible and accountable for the care provided regardless of whether it is provided solely by said nurse or if by the nurse and others under his/her supervision. Implements and coordinates the steps of the nursing process involves the patient in decision making relative to care and is responsible for making nursing care judgements and acting upon them. Collaborates with Physicians in the management of prescribed medical plan of care. Involves implementation of the physician prescribed regimen evaluations of patient response to the regimen and communication to the Physician of changes in the patient�s status. Functions under protocol which extend responsibilities for medical management activities. Coordinates the patient plan of care with nurses Physicians and other member s of the Health Team and agencies within the community to provide an integrated and comprehensive approach to care delivery. Responsible for participating in educational quality assurance and research activities. Additionally the Registered Nurse acts as a consultant sharing his/her clinical expertise and knowledge with other health care providers and members of the community. Performs clinical management functions specifically delegated by the Clinical Manager. The nurse participates in organizational planning and decision making which affects patient care and Ambulatory Service operations. The Registered Nurse also participates in related nursing medical and hospital committee activities. Practices within the framework of the philosophy objectives policies procedures and standards of the Hospital and his/her specific Ambulatory Service.

Other information:
Licensure as Registered Nurse in the State of Rhode Island by the Rhode Island Board of Nursing or licensure as a Registered Nurse in accordance with the Nurse Licensure Compact agreement of the National Council of State Boards of Nursing.
Demonstrated competence in administration of chemotherapy and biotherapy with and understanding of COG protocols. Prefer 2-3 years of pediatric oncology nursing. Active pediatric chemotherapy and biotherapy provider.
